Assisting a Passenger

WHILE LANDING THE PASSENGER WAS TRYING TO CLOSE THE BIN EE ASSISTED PASSENGER AND RIGHT HAND FELT A JOLT AND A POP AND FELT TINGLING IN THE HAND FELT NOTHING THEN [REDACTED] FELT WRIST PAIN AND UP RIGHT ARM. Upon boarding opening for deplaning passengers advised me that the overhead bin over 2B would not open. After several attempts I realized the bin was jammed. I attempted to reset it with the mechanism on the side however still wouldnt open. As I tried it again the bin sprung open with all the weight down on my right hand. I felt a jolt like pain go through my hand but didnt think much of it.
